Formignana is a charming town located in the Emilia-Romagna region of Italy. If you are planning a visit to this picturesque destination, there are several transportation options available to reach Formignana.
The nearest airport to Formignana is Bologna Guglielmo Marconi Airport, located approximately 70 kilometers away. From the airport, you can hire a car or take a taxi to reach Formignana. Alternatively, you can also take a train from Bologna to Ferrara and then continue your journey to Formignana by bus or taxi.
Formignana is well-connected by train. You can take a train to Ferrara, which is the nearest major railway station, and then catch a local train or bus to Formignana. The journey from Ferrara to Formignana usually takes around 30 minutes.
If you prefer to drive, Formignana can be easily reached by car. It is located approximately 50 kilometers northeast of Bologna, and the journey takes around 45 minutes via the A13 motorway. The town is well-connected by roads, making it convenient for travelers to reach by car.
There are regular bus services available from nearby towns and cities to Formignana. You can check the local bus schedules and routes to plan your journey accordingly. The bus station in Formignana is centrally located, making it easy to access various parts of the town.
If you are an avid cyclist or prefer eco-friendly transportation, you can also reach Formignana by bicycle. The town is surrounded by beautiful countryside, offering scenic routes for cycling enthusiasts. You can rent bicycles from nearby towns or bring your own to explore the area at your own pace.

Formignana is a charming town located in the Emilia-Romagna region of northern Italy. Situated in the province of Ferrara, it is nestled in the fertile Po Valley. Formignana is known for its picturesque landscape, historical landmarks, and rich cultural heritage.
The town boasts a long history dating back to ancient times. The first traces of human settlements in Formignana can be traced back to the Bronze Age. Over the centuries, it has witnessed the rule of various civilizations, including the Etruscans, Romans, and Byzantines. These influences can still be seen in the town's architecture and cultural traditions.
One of the main attractions in Formignana is the imposing Castle of Formignana. Built in the 14th century, this fortress stands as a testament to the town's medieval past. The castle's strategic location offers panoramic views of the surrounding countryside. Visitors can explore its well-preserved towers, walls, and courtyards, immersing themselves in the history of the region.
In addition to its historical landmarks, Formignana is also famous for its natural beauty. The town is surrounded by lush green fields, vineyards, and orchards. The Po River, one of Italy's longest rivers, flows nearby, adding to the scenic charm of the area. Nature enthusiasts can enjoy leisurely walks or bike rides along the riverbanks, taking in the serene atmosphere.
